Analysis
In 2023, enrolment in secondary education, male (number), per square kilometre in Singapore stood at 116.75 units per square kilometre.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 1.8% on the previous year and down 10.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, enrolment in secondary education, male (number), per square kilometre in Singapore peaked at 183.78 units per square kilometre in 1988 and was at its lowest, 116.62 units per square kilometre, in 1970.
That places Singapore 5th out of 203 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.

How this figure is calculated
Enrolment in secondary education, male (number)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Enrolment in secondary education, male (number)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- Enrolment in secondary education, male UNESCO Institute for Statistics
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
